What are enzymes, and why are they important to living things?

Respuesta :

smithcash061
smithcash061 smithcash061
  • 16-10-2020

Answer:

They speed up chemical reactions. Without them you wouldn't be alive. They break down macromolecules, and also lower the amount of energy needed for a chemical reaction to happen.
